Best 52404 Iowa Private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 4 private schools serving 344 students in 52404, IA (there are 15 public schools, serving 8,728 public students). 4% of all K-12 students in 52404, IA are educated in private schools (compared to the IA state average of 9%).
The top ranked private schools in 52404, IA include Tanager Place School and Trinity Lutheran School.
50% of private schools in 52404, IA are religiously affiliated (most commonly Catholic and Lutheran Church Missouri Synod).
